As Manju means beautiful in Sanskrit, I though first of some kind of
womans face or a mask of a womans face. That ended at the sketch phase.
Another idea involved a eye, the observer of beauty. This also ended at
the sketch phase.
I then came to think of the Lotus, the national flower of India and went
further on that path. I played a bit with the leafs of the flower and
it's semi transparent appearance.
I also chose a rather streamlined, but attractive font called Radis Sans
that I found on openfontlibrary.org to accomplish it.
